I feel like every year, LSU gets less preseason hype than it deserves despite consistently being better than most of the SEC West. I wanted to see if there was any actual evidence for this, so I pulled the preseason SEC West Predicted Order of Finish from Media Days for the last 5 years (2009-2013) and this is what I found:

Number of times LSU has finished worse in the SEC West standings than projected: ZERO.
Number of times LSU has finished higher than projected: 3 out of 5 years; 2010, 2011, 2012
Number of times LSU has finished behind a team that it was projected to finish in front of: 1, Auburn 2013
Number of times LSU finished ahead of a team it was projected to finish behind: 4 out of 5 years.
2013 Texas A&M, 2012 Auburn, 2011 Alabama, 2010 Alabama

As important as perception is in college football, its frustrating that other teams just take undeserving turns in the media spotlight.
